Whether you’ve got deep experience in commercial real estate, skilled trades or technology, or you’re looking to apply your relevant experience to a new industry, join our team as we help shape a brighter way forward.**What this opportunity involves:**JLL seeks a passionate Workplace Coordinator for our Integrated Facilities Management team in Southbank. You'll assist the Workplace Manager with diverse operational activities including finance, maintenance, vendor management, purchasing, occupancy services, projects, and helpdesk support. This role is crucial in delivering top-tier onsite workplace services for our global technology client.**Overview of the role:*** Foster client relationships and manage service delivery per KPIs and expectations* Oversee vendor performance, compliance, and procurement processes* Monitor financial operations, process orders, and collaborate on budget management* Promote workplace safety, participate in hazard reporting, and manage incidents* Support IFM projects, capital planning, and stakeholder communication* Conduct site inspections, manage maintenance activities, and maintain asset records* Coordinate subcontracted services and provide 24/7 emergency support* Implement risk management programs and maintain business continuity plans* Ensure compliance with JLL's business conduct guidelines and best practices* Demonstrate strong organizational skills, software proficiency, and autonomous work abilityThe ideal candidate demonstrates exceptional client focus, relationship management, and service excellence while exhibiting strong teamwork, proactivity, and adaptability. They should possess integrity, problem-solving skills, clear communication, and a results-driven approach that fosters collaboration and leadership within the organization.* Prior experience in hospitality, events or facility management* Exceptional customer service and communication skills* Ability to manage multiple priorities in a fast-paced environment* Strong organizational and time management skills* Adaptability to new technologies and applications**What you can expect from us:**You’ll join an entrepreneurial, inclusive culture.
